Audio Transcript

Mr. Schiff: Marble.  Investors.  Fraud.  All part of a guy in Vermont telling innocent folks that if they invest in his marble business, they’ll get a huge return on their money.  Didn’t happen.  The FBI got some complaints and Special Agent Daniel Racheck in Burlington, Vermont, began an investigation...

Mr. Rachek: "Based on the information we got from the investors, we got bank records.  And that was the key to the case.”

Mr. Schiff: The FBI and IRS worked together.  Racheck says the subject bilked victims out of around $10 million...

Mr. Rachek: "This special marble that he was going to make, was going to be used, he told some people, in the space shuttle as tiles to protect the space shuttle when it re-entered into the atmosphere.”

Mr. Schiff: Rachek says the guy faced several charges including money laundering...

Mr. Rachek : "Mail Fraud; Wire Fraud; in addition he had a side scheme where he committed Bank Fraud lying on a couple of mortgages to obtain a property.”

Mr. Schiff: The subject pleaded guilty.  He has to pay back millions and serve 11-years in prison.  I’m Neal Schiff of the Bureau and that's the FBI's Closed Case of the Week."
